Nichole Ruiz is a Director of Photography based in Los Angeles, CA. Born and raised in the Philippines, Nichole received her undergraduate degree from The University of the Philippines Diliman. In 2016, she studied at the New York Film Academy where she got her certificate in Filmmaking. Since then, Nichole has shot feature films, short films, music videos and web-series. Nichole’s most recent feature, TAHANAN (HOME), is currently in the festival circuit and was awarded the grand prize for best feature film at the Culver City Film Festival 2022. Another project she shot is FOR THE LOVE OF DOGS, a comedy web-series directed by Jess Rona, featuring Jake Johnson and Taylor Schilling. She is also one of the founders of Howling Gale Entertainment (HGE), a Filipino-owned production company based in LA with a mission of promoting diverse perspectives within the entertainment industry. She is passionate about how the visual medium and responsible storytelling can impact society.

I've been in the film industry for 7 years, starting as a Digital Utility, then an Assistant Camera, and working my way up to a Camera Operator and Cinematographer. To me, being a Director of Photography is more than just shooting; I see myself as a filmmaker. Through my time in the industry, I've worked on various TV and movie projects. I've handled studio production cameras like SONY Venice, Alexas, and REDs, along with gear like MOVI Freefly and Ronins. I've been a Camera Operator on big-budget shows like The Best Man: The Final Chapters (Peacock) and SWAGGER (Apple TV), working on dolly, handheld, and crane setups. I'm also a certified Underwater Camera Operator, filming scenes in places like Mauritius, Maui, Dominican Republic, California, and North Carolina. At the same time, I've taken on solo projects as a DP, including an award-winning thesis film, "Molly Robber" (Tribeca, 2021) a music video in a river, a documentary on a South Dakota rodeo, and a commercial for Wildfang featuring an alpaca. Recently, I worked on the indie feature ROCKBOTTOM starring Jake Bongiovi. I have experience in getting by with smaller budgets and less time to still create eye-catching captivating products. I’ve been a one-person crew, working with natural light and small camera set-ups using my FX3 on my Ronin RS3 Pro, and I have led small crews to achieve big things working with professional gear, such as when we had multiple car mounts and towing shots in Molly Robber. With my diverse experience across different roles and projects, I can take the lead in executing projects while navigating practical challenges on set. Whether that means I’m producing and directing on top of operating the camera, or running a crew of professionals to achieve someone else’s vision, I always want to be on set.

Antonio Diaz is an Emmy-winning filmmaker, creative director and photographer. Antonio founded the transnational publication and production company, Life & Thyme, which highlights critical thinking and constructive journalism in and around the food industry. For over a decade, Antonio has been at the forefront in independent journalism, directing award-winning documentaries, and building digital brands, all through the lens of culture, technology, storytelling and design. His greatest strength is in fostering teams, building platforms, cultivating community—both offline and online—and providing a voice to the unheard. -- PRODUCTION COMPANY-- Barnyard by Life & Thyme, Los Angeles — Founder, Executive Producer MARCH 2023 - PRESENT Co-founded a creative agency and production company focused on impactful storytelling, immersive experiences, brand partner activations, TV development, stunning photography and original content. REEL & PORTFOLIO: https://wearebarnyard.com --TELEVISION PROJECTS-- Art Happens Here with John Lithgow Documentary Film, PBS SoCal —Director / Producer SLATED APRIL 2024 Art Happens Here with John Lithgow is a one-hour special, where we learn about the arts, get our hands dirty in the studio with legendary actor, John Lithgow. In the process, we will celebrate the mentors, teachers and students who bring arts to the hearts and minds of youth across Los Angeles. Artbound: Arte Cosmico Documentary Film, PBS SoCal —Director / Producer FALL 2022 "Artbound" is an Emmy® award-winning arts and culture series that examines the lives, works and creative processes of innovators making an impact in Southern California and beyond. Through broadcast episodes and local journalism, "Artbound" brings to light the region’s rich cultural legacy and diversity. The Migrant Kitchen Documentary Series (4 seasons, 20 episodes), PBS SoCal — Creator, Executive Producer, Director 2016 - PRESENT Created the Emmy-winning, LA Press Award-winning and James Beard Award nominated documentary series, The Migrant Kitchen, for PBS SoCal/KCET, which highlights the intersection between immigrant identity in America and food culture. The show is currently in post-production for its fourth season and produced under Life & Thyme's production umbrella. Broken Bread with Roy Choi Documentary Series (Season Two, 6 episodes), PBS SoCal / Tastemade — Director July 2021 - September 2021 Directed six episodes of season two of Broken Bread with Roy Choi. Broken Bread explores complex social justice issues through the lens of food and renowned chef Roy Choi.
